> On 10/6/22 02:01, Stephen Hemminger wrote:
> > On Wed,  5 Oct 2022 22:35:24 +0200
> > Maxime Coquelin <maxime.coquelin at redhat.com> wrote:
> >
> >> In practice, it would never happen since 'pkt->pkt_len' is unlikely
> >> to be close to UINT32_MAX, but let's just change 'size' to uint64_t
> >> to make the compiler happy without having to add runtime checks.
> >
> >
> > Would the standard typedef size_t work since that is what sizeof() returns.
> >
> 
> I'm not sure it would not create issues on 32 bits architectures build given
> size_t is 32bits in this case if I'm not mistaken, as it adds something to a u32,
> so it could wrap to 0.
